Content Depth and Format
The depth of content and the format of biographical information vary significantly across collections. Users report that some collections provide full narrative biographies, while others, such as PublicAffairs' 'Churchill By Himself,' are explicitly 'definitive collections of quotations.' The main difference is in the utility: quotations offer direct insights and memorable statements, whereas narratives provide context, analysis, and a chronological account of a life. For a comprehensive understanding, a narrative collection is often preferred. However, for quick reference or a study of a figure's public persona through their words, a quotation collection proves invaluable. Consider whether you need detailed life stories, personal reflections, or concise snippets of wisdom.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Misinterpreting Content Format
A common mistake users make is assuming all reference collections of biographies present full narrative life stories. In practice, products like 'Churchill By Himself: The Definitive Collection of Quotations' by PublicAffairs are explicitly collections of sayings, not chronological biographies. This distinction is critical; a quotation collection offers direct insights into a figure's rhetoric and philosophy, while a narrative provides comprehensive context and life events.
